Smiley Bean
We took the complete cruise from Keiteriteri to Totorunui and were really impressed with the friendliness, professionalism and knowledge of all of the crew. The boat which we travelled on was beautifully presented and very comfortable. Be aware that you enter the boat via a ramp from the beach which, on our boat, led directly to the upper deck. Access to the lower deck, including the refreshment area and toilets, was by stairs at the back of the boat. We had a great cruise in lovely calm seas and even managed to see a few seals, which were pointed out by the crew. Wilson's have several suggested itineraries to match their timetables with those who would like to walk between destinations in the park, and it was gratifying to see the attention paid to ensuring all customers that had been dropped off were later collected. I understand they also carry a selection of towels and blankets on board in case customers get into any difficulties whilst walking or accessing the boat.

Rob Surplice
Great trip, beautiful day, calm seas. The walk took just over an hour, steepish hills up at beginning and equally steep on the down hill side. (Tonga Quarry to Medlands Beach)
